How Kerosene Lit America Before Electricity and Transformed the Economy

Before electricity became an essential part of everyday life, lighting was a constant challenge that limited productivity, social interaction, and urban development. Kerosene emerged as a transformative solution, reshaping how American society lived and worked. This article examines how this fuel played a decisive role in economic and social change in the United States, while also exploring its practical impact and lasting legacy in the evolution of energy.

The introduction of kerosene marked a significant break from earlier lighting methods. Until then, candles and whale oil dominated, both expensive and inefficient. Kerosene offered a more accessible, stable, and effective alternative, allowing lighting to shift from a luxury to a common feature in daily life for a broader population.

This shift had immediate effects on both urban and rural life. With more reliable lighting, productive hours extended beyond sunset. Small businesses were able to operate longer, households gained flexibility in managing daily tasks, and social life expanded into the evening. The impact was not only practical but also cultural, as people’s relationship with time began to change.

Kerosene also played a key role in industrial development. Its production and distribution required infrastructure, logistics, and innovation, creating new markets and job opportunities. Refineries, transportation systems, and commercial networks expanded, forming a supply chain that contributed directly to economic growth.

Another important aspect was the democratization of access to lighting. By lowering costs, kerosene made it possible for remote areas and lower-income populations to benefit from more efficient illumination. This had a direct effect on education and quality of life, as activities like reading and studying became more feasible after dark.

At the same time, kerosene reflected the technological limitations of its era. While more efficient than previous solutions, it still posed risks, including fires and air quality concerns. These challenges encouraged further innovation, ultimately paving the way for the development and adoption of electricity.

From an economic perspective, kerosene can be seen as a catalyst for structural change. It did more than solve an immediate problem. It stimulated investment in infrastructure and innovation, demonstrating how transitional technologies can drive long-term development even if they are eventually replaced.

The transition from kerosene to electricity did not happen overnight. For decades, both coexisted, serving different regions and needs. This gradual shift highlights that technological change depends not only on invention but also on social adaptation, economic feasibility, and infrastructure expansion.

The legacy of kerosene remains relevant when analyzing the evolution of the energy sector. It serves as a clear example of how an intermediate solution can produce deep and lasting transformations. This pattern continues today, as emerging technologies coexist with traditional systems until full transitions become viable.

In addition, the history of kerosene offers valuable insight into how innovation unfolds. Progress rarely happens in a single leap. Instead, it often develops through stages, with each technology laying the groundwork for the next. Understanding this process is essential when examining today’s energy challenges.

When looking at the current landscape, parallels can be drawn with the transition toward more sustainable energy sources. Just as kerosene replaced earlier methods and paved the way for electricity, new technologies are being developed to meet the demands of a rapidly changing world. History shows that these transitions require time, investment, and adaptation.

Kerosene’s influence extends beyond its role as a fuel. It represents a period of transformation in which innovation and necessity converged to redefine consumption and production patterns. Its contribution to the economic and social development of the United States demonstrates how seemingly simple solutions can generate lasting impact.

Examining this period reinforces the importance of viewing technological progress in a broader context, considering not only the final outcome but also the intermediate steps that make advancement possible. Kerosene did more than illuminate homes and streets. It helped shape a new way of thinking about energy, productivity, and development.
